Did I hear a collective groan fill the air when the 5th round draw paired us with Millwall yesterday?
Okay, we were hoping to get drawn against a big Premier League tie, preferably away from home and preferably to boost our financial status, but instead we were landed with Millwall.
Instantly, the events of 1985 spring to mind when Luton was besieged by thousands of Millwall supporters and scenes of one of the worst football riots this country has ever seen were broadcast around the globe.
Our fear, here at Vital Luton Town, is that any money we`ve pulled in from this great FA Cup run could be about to be sucked out of the coffers by increased Policing costs to ensure that the events of 1985 are not, in any shape or form, repeated!
